Used in Pharmaceutical Industry:
BETA-D-ALLOSE is used as an inhibitor for fruiting body formation and sporulation in Myxococcus xanthus, a type of bacteria. This application is significant in the study and control of bacterial growth and development, potentially leading to advancements in the understanding and treatment of bacterial infections.

Check Digit Verification of cas no
The CAS Registry Mumber 7283-09-2 includes 7 digits separated into 3 groups by hyphens. The first part of the number,starting from the left, has 4 digits, 7,2,8 and 3 respectively; the second part has 2 digits, 0 and 9 respectively.
Calculate Digit Verification of CAS Registry Number 7283-09:
(6*7)+(5*2)+(4*8)+(3*3)+(2*0)+(1*9)=102
102 % 10 = 2
So 7283-09-2 is a valid CAS Registry Number.

Helicid, a β-Allopyranoside from Helicia erratica Hook
Wei-shin, Chen,Shi-de, Lu,Breitmaier, Eberhard
, p. 1893 - 1895 (2007/10/02)
Helicid (1), C13H16O7, was isolated from the seed of Helicia erratica Hook (Proteaceae).Its constitution and configuration was determined by proton and carbon-13 NMR spectroscopy to be 4-formylphenyl β-allopyranoside.Thus, acidic hydrolysis of helicid yields 4-hydroxybenzaldehyde and allose.
